Current Research Interests

My current interests focus on using modern molecular methods to collect data useful in answering questions in the areas of population genetics and evolutionary biology.  Recent projects include the cloning and sequencing of microsatellite repeats, and the use of microsatellites to address specific questions.  I maintain active interests in ornithology, ecology, and conservation biology.
